🌤️ Friday’s forecast
Expect a mostly sunny day with a high near 53, as the 6 to 9 mph northeast wind shifts to the south in the afternoon. Rain will dominate Friday night, mainly after midnight, accompanied by patchy fog after 3 am and a low around 46. The southeast wind will blow at 7 to 10 mph with a 100% chance of precipitation. New rainfall amounts could range between a quarter and half an inch. See more from Weather.gov.
